How to Cook Eggs for a Scrambled Egg Sandwich
STEP ONE: Prepare the Eggs
In a mixing bowl, crack the eggs, and add 1 tablespoon of heavy cream. Whisk them until well combined.
STEP TWO: Cook the Eggs
Heat a non-stick skillet over low to medium-low heat and add the unsalted butter. Once the butter melts, pour the whisked eggs into the pan.
Gently move the eggs around the pan with a rubber spatula. Continually stir until the eggs become creamy and fluffy.
Season the scrambled eggs with a pinch of salt and pepper, adjusting to your taste preferences. Remove the eggs from the heat just before they are fully cooked. *Note: The residual heat will finish cooking them.
STEP THREE: Assemble the Sandwich
Toast the bread slices until golden brown. Take the toasted sourdough bread slices and spread mayonnaise on one side of each slice.
STEP FOUR: Serve and Enjoy!
Place one slice of bread on top of the other, creating a delicious sandwich. Slice the sandwich and serve it hot.

Scrambled Egg Sandwich Recipe
Equipment
- Non-stick pan
- Rubber spatula
Ingredients
- 3 large eggs
- 1 tablespoon heavy cream
- 1 tablespoon unsalted butter
- 2 tablespoons mayonnaise
- 2 slices of sourdough bread toasted
- sal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a mixing bowl, crack the eggs, and add 1 tablespoon of heavy cream. Whisk them until well combined.
- Heat a non-stick skillet over low to medium-low heat and add the unsalted butter. Once the butter melts, pour the whisked eggs into the pan.
- Gently move the eggs around the pan with a rubber spatula. Continually stir until the eggs become creamy and fluffy.
- Season the scrambled eggs with a pinch of salt and pepper, adjusting to your taste preferences. Remove the eggs from the heat just before they are fully cooked. *Note: The residual heat will finish cooking them.
- Take the toasted sourdough bread slices and spread mayonnaise on one side of each slice.
- Divide the creamy scrambled eggs equally between the two slices of bread.
- Place one slice of bread on top of the other, creating a delicious sandwich. Slice the sandwich and serve it hot.
